You are viewing a single thread.
View all comments
96 points

This whole thread makes me feel so much better about my struggles with github as a non-developer. I thought it was just me being an idiot

permalink
report
reply
3 points

Same. I learned about the ‘releases’ section only recently thanks to some kind Lemmy user (kinder than some I’ve seen on Lemmy and reddit discussing this same image, some people are openly supporting gatekeeping of software).

permalink
report
parent
reply
3 points

Just pull!

permalink
report
parent
reply
43 points

I am a full-time software developer and everytime I need to merge or rebase, I Google the commands… just in case

permalink
report
parent
reply
1 point

I hate git and all it’s unintuitive commands.

permalink
report
parent
reply
10 points

If it makes you feel even better, I’m a software engineer and I had lots of trouble learning to use GitHub and git, it’s embarrassing to admit it but I’m super glad I learned!

permalink
report
parent
reply
10 points

Git isn’t properly taught. I’ve studied programming both in college and in a boot camp, and both times they rushed right over git, showing only the bare essentials. This left me unprepared for the real world. I didn’t know how to do basic stuff like exclude files or even undo changes.

It’s so complex, they really should have a separate class for it.

permalink
report
parent
reply
1 point

Do you have a proper good tutorial to recommend?

permalink
report
parent
reply
51 points
*

If it helps, even devs have problems following the install instructions.

It could be for a lot of reasons. Usually it’s because it’s open source and we can’t test it for every possible configuration. Or we are just trying to code, not deal with the dozen other setups.

Me in particular, all my application projects don’t include node versions, and assume Linux. Even I forget that sometimes if I’m loading a old project and suddenly it doesn’t build, and I have to futz around for an hour eupdating packages.

permalink
report
parent
reply
27 points
Deleted by creator
permalink
report
parent
reply
2 points

I try to write documentation/instructions for dummies, because often, I’m the dummy when I have to dig back into the code again after not touching or thinking about it in months or years.

permalink
report
parent
reply
6 points

Seems to be a rare thing,

Didn’t you know? All the cool kids these days skip documentation and just hang out on discord, where you can get a laggy response to your query about build dependencies in 2-3 business days.

permalink
report
parent
reply
5 points

my application projects don’t include node versions

Well, that’s just a better security stance against supply-chain attack right there.

permalink
report
parent
reply

Programmer Humor

!programmer_humor@programming.dev

Create post

Welcome to Programmer Humor!

This is a place where you can post jokes, memes, humor, etc. related to programming!

For sharing awful code theres also Programming Horror.

Rules

  • Keep content in english
  • No advertisements
  • Posts must be related to programming or programmer topics

Community stats

  • 6K

    Monthly active users

  • 988

    Posts

  • 38K

    Comments